I recently took some pics of a key cap that had DCS 1-1 molded in the underside of a key cap on the Cherry PCJr keyboard so now I have been looking. Only under the most careful of light did I see this; DCC 5 engraved on the bottom of the key cap. Each keycap on this keyboard has DCC engraved but with different numbers. Some are very hard to see but hopefully this picture captures it. I tried to post a big pic so I hope this works.
Has anyone ever seen this before? Could these key caps be from Signature Plastics (or Comptec)?
